DON'T DO IT!!!! i got those exact bulbs from the same seller. they look nice, but they burn too high. the top part of my headlight is no longer chrome, but rather kinda dull silverish. the bulbs that this guy is selling is generic, i know that APC also makes these type of bulbs, so maybe you can try them out.

as far as LEDs are concerned, they weren't as bright as stock, probably becauce the light emitted from the LED bulb didn't hit the reflectors.
